加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.86zz.cn/)- 数据采集、AI开发硬件、智能营销、智能边缘、数据工坊!
当前位置: 首页 > 服务器 > 搭建环境 > Linux > 正文

AI程序员:Linux极致优化指南

发布时间:2025-10-18 09:49:14 所属栏目:Linux 来源:DaWei
导读: AI程序员在Linux系统中工作时,往往需要对系统进行深度优化以提升性能和稳定性。Linux的灵活性和可配置性为AI开发提供了强大的基础,但这也意味着需要更细致的调优。 内核参数的调整是优化的关键一步。通过

AI程序员在Linux系统中工作时,往往需要对系统进行深度优化以提升性能和稳定性。Linux的灵活性和可配置性为AI开发提供了强大的基础,但这也意味着需要更细致的调优。


内核参数的调整是优化的关键一步。通过修改/etc/sysctl.conf文件,可以优化网络栈、内存管理以及I/O调度器。例如,调整net.core.somaxconn可以提高网络服务的并发处理能力。


文件系统的选择同样重要。对于高吞吐量的AI训练任务,XFS或Btrfs通常比EXT4表现更好。合理配置挂载选项,如noatime和discard,有助于减少磁盘IO开销。


内存管理方面,可以通过调整swap空间和使用hugepages来提升内存访问效率。对于内存密集型应用,禁用透明大页(THP)有时能带来更好的性能。


2025图示AI提供,仅供参考

网络优化也不容忽视。启用SACK、TCP Window Scaling等选项可以改善数据传输效率。同时,调整网络接口的队列长度和中断亲和性也能显著提升网络吞吐量。


监控工具的使用是持续优化的基础。利用top、htop、iostat、sar等工具实时分析系统状态,可以帮助快速定位瓶颈并进行针对性调整。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章